Sakarya Bar Association Child Rights Commission Painting Competition Winners are featured on UNICEF Website

Sakarya Bar Association Child Rights Commission has been organizing a painting competition on 20 November Child Rights Day. This year's theme was justice. The children's paintings were exhibited at the Bar Association and they also shared their paintings with us to be shared on our Website. We hope you enjoy the paintings as muc as we do!

Child rights supporters are volunteering to train children during summer in Mardin. They have also requested copies of the child-friendly version of the Convention on the Rights of the Child from UNICEF Turkey. They have been using the books during child rights trainings. It is great to see so many children so eager to learn more about their rights!

CHILD LABOR AND RIGHTS WEBQUEST PROJECT (CLAR)
The CLAR- Child Labor and Rights Webquest Project is an online initiative involving 10 teams from 9 schools in Istanbul. 52 students and 15 teachers have been working on this project for the last 5 months in an effort to be a voice for child workers.
